Gravity-Fed vs. Pressurized: Which Fits Your Job?

Gravity-fed systems rely on simple physics, making them incredibly reliable and low-maintenance. They are perfect for sites without a compressor or for teams that prioritize ease of setup over raw water pressure.

Pressurized models, conversely, provide a stronger flow that is arguably better for flushing out stubborn chemical residues. They integrate well with existing pneumatic tools but demand a disciplined approach to maintenance and pressure monitoring.

Choose the system based on the available infrastructure and the crew’s capacity for upkeep. If a site lacks regular compressor access, gravity-fed is the only logical choice to ensure a constant state of readiness.

OSHA Compliance: Where to Place Your Eye Wash Unit

OSHA regulations are clear: an eyewash station must be reachable within 10 seconds of a hazard. This equates to approximately 55 feet of travel distance, assuming the path is clear of obstructions like staging, material stacks, or debris.

Placement matters just as much as proximity. Do not tuck the unit behind heavy machinery or in a corner obscured by lumber piles; it must be clearly marked and accessible.

Ensure the path to the station is well-lit and free of tripping hazards. An emergency is not the time to be navigating a cluttered site, and failure to meet these standards can result in significant fines during a site inspection.

How to Maintain and Refill Your Eyewash Station

Maintenance is the most ignored aspect of site safety, yet it is the most critical. Gravity-fed systems require regular water changes and the addition of bacteriostatic preservatives to prevent the growth of contaminants.

Establish a weekly check-in schedule to inspect the water level and the physical condition of the nozzle heads. If the station shows signs of algae or particulate buildup, it is already failing to provide the protection required.

Document these checks in a site safety log to keep the company compliant and protected. A well-maintained station shows that the foreman takes safety seriously, which sets the tone for the rest of the crew.

Job Site Chemicals That Require an Eye Wash Station

Roofers frequently work with volatile substances, including solvent-based adhesives, acidic masonry cleaners, and high-VOC coatings. Each of these carries specific risks that demand immediate ocular irrigation if contact occurs.

Dust from masonry work or fiber-cement cutting is also a significant irritant that can cause permanent damage if not flushed immediately. Never assume a “minor” splash will wash out on its own.
